Grab Holdings, Southeast Asia's leading super app operating across Singapore, Malaysia, Indonesia, Thailand, Vietnam, Philippines, Cambodia, and Myanmar, has been a focal point for voices analyzing undervalued opportunities and beaten-down technology names throughout the period.
Recent discussion through June 2026 positions $GRAB among stocks described as trading near 52-week lows despite fundamentally sound businesses. @stocksavvyshay included it in a list of "10 stocks near 52-week lows where the stock is broken but the business isn't," while @amitisinvesting cited it as one of several names down year-to-date despite compounding and growing earnings, suggesting potential opportunities for those willing to delay gratification during periods of sector weakness.
